Why pick a run-of-the-mill boat when you can hop on a swan and float majestically across a lagoon? It's not a real swan, of course, a boat you can ride with friends while the driver pedals you around. The Swan Boats have been a Boston tradition since 1877 and you can't visit the city without trying them out.

The Boston tradition of the Swan Boats dates back to the 1870s when Robert Paget was granted a boat-for-hire license by the city. In 1877, he capitalized on the technology of the newly-popular bicycle and, with the help of others, developed a catamaran that housed a foot-propelled paddle wheel arrangement. To cover the mechanism, Paget suggested a swan, such as the one that guided the knight to Princess Elsa in the opera Lohengrin.
The Swan Boats have become a Boston tradition and are still run by Paget's descendants more than 145 years later. Made famous in stories like Make Way for Ducklings and The Trumpet of the Swan, the Swan Boats are the only vessels of their kind in the world.
